Abstract
The invention discloses a kind of full-automatic lock bodies of three lock tongues, including touch tongue component, latch bolt component, cylinder tongue component, linkage closing piece, driving gear, driving motor and starting switch;The tongue component that touches includes touching tongue ontology, touch tongue spring and touching tongue seat board, and described touch on tongue seat board is provided with linkage protrusion, and the linkage closing piece is provided with linkage hollow slots;The latch bolt component includes latch bolt ontology, latch bolt spring and latch bolt seat board;It is provided with closing piece magnet and closing piece spring on the linkage closing piece;The cylinder tongue component includes cylinder tongue ontology and cylinder tongue seat board, and drive web is provided on the cylinder tongue seat board;When the linkage protrusion exits the linkage hollow slots, the linkage closing piece locks to the latch bolt ontology, and the closing piece magnet is made to trigger the starting switch.The present invention is not necessarily to active operation, you can so that the pin of latch bolt is locked, while so that cylinder tongue is stretched out out of lock body and being matched with lockhole.

Background technology
Latch bolt is a kind of common lock bolt structure in lockset, is provided with wedge-shaped end face, thus can easily switch gate,
Only needing slightly to increase some dynamics makes latch bolt overcome spring force that can open the door or close the door, but can not realize anti-theft feature;
Pin is arranged in the bascule of latch bolt can then make latch bolt also realize anti-theft feature, but conventional latch bolt pin is required for leading
Dynamic operation could realize that locking, use are more inconvenient.
Cylinder tongue, that is, cylinder shape lock tongue has the function of that stronger anti-violence cracks, but since cylinder tongue does not have tiltedly
The wedge-shaped end face structure of tongue, therefore it is unlocked and is required for carrying out active operation when being latched, i.e., needs active operation when unlocking
So that cylinder tongue is retracted in lock body, need active operation that cylinder tongue is made to be stretched out out of lock body again in locking and matched with lockhole,
Above-mentioned conventional cylinder tongue is extremely inconvenient when in use, affects the use feeling of user.
It is therefore desirable to provide a kind of novel lock body structure, user is set to be not necessarily to active operation in locking, you can to make tiltedly
The pin of tongue is locked, while so that cylinder tongue is stretched out out of lock body and being matched with lockhole, to improve latch bolt and cylinder
The property easy to use of tongue lockset.

A kind of full-automatic lock body of three lock tongues provided in this embodiment unlocking condition the visible Fig. 2 of structure, when shutdown
It waits, as shown in Figure 1, the tongue ontology 41 that touches is shunk back in lock body, to make the linkage protrusion 44 exit the linkage hollow out
Slot 11, while the latch bolt ontology 71 is also first shunk back in lock body, is then popped up again;After the latch bolt ontology 71 pop-up, institute
The steric hindrance for stating 10 right side of linkage closing piece releases, and the closing piece spring 13 pushes the linkage closing piece 10 to move right by elastic force,
To make the right end of the linkage closing piece 10 be located at one side of the latch bolt seat board 73 for connecting the latch bolt spring 72, from
And steric hindrance is formed to the latch bolt ontology 71 and the latch bolt seat board 73 so that the latch bolt ontology 71 can not retract lock body again
It is interior, that is, realize the locking to the latch bolt component;The linkage closing piece 10, which moves to right, simultaneously makes the closing piece magnet 12 trigger institute
Starting switch 31 is stated, the driving motor 21 receives the signal of the starting switch 31, and the driving gear 20 is driven to move,
And drive the cylinder tongue seat board 52 to move by the drive web 53, to make the cylinder tongue ontology 51 stretch out lock body with
Realize locking.
And at the gear magnet 22 rotation on the driving gear 20 to the position of the locking location switch 33,
The cylinder tongue ontology 51 is indicated outside fully extended lock body, i.e., in place, the driving motor 21 connects block action
The signal for receiving the locking location switch 33 is stopped.
When enabling, after personnel are by certifications such as fingerprint, magnetic card or passwords, the driving motor 21 obtains the letter to open the door
Number, it is moved from the driving driving gear 20, and drive the cylinder tongue seat board 52 to move by the drive web 53, to
Make the cylinder tongue ontology 51 be contracted in lock body to unlock to realize;Similarly, when the gear on the driving gear 20
At the rotation to the position of the unlocking location switch 32 of magnet 22, that is, indicate that the cylinder tongue ontology 51 withdraws lock body completely
Interior, i.e., in place, the signal that the driving motor 21 receives the unlocking location switch 32 is stopped unlocking action.
Also need at this time one carried out action be make the linkage closing piece 10 overcome the elastic force of the closing piece spring 13 into
Row resets, and make it is described touch 41 fully extended lock body of tongue ontology, and make the linkage protrusion 44 positioned at the linkage hollow slots 11
In, which can also be driven the driving gear 20 to realize by the driving motor 21, i.e., revolved by the driving gear 20
Turn, resetting nail 23 by the closing piece pushes the closing piece restoring board 14 to be moved to the left, to make the linkage closing piece 10 reset;
The closing piece magnet 12, which is gone at the reset switch 34, indicates that homing action is completed, and the closing piece magnet 12 should be again at this time
It rotates back at the unlocking location switch 32, to eliminate the steric hindrance that the closing piece resets 23 pairs of closing piece restoring boards 14 of nail,
Consequently facilitating next time at closing time, automatic blocking action can be triggered by the contraction for touching tongue ontology 41;The linkage
After closing piece 10 resets, steric hindrance is not re-formed to the latch bolt ontology 71 and the latch bolt seat board 73, the latch bolt component is realized
Unlock, can freely stretch.
